Interview Question for Senior Software Engineer at Amazon.com:
How to detect loops in a linked list without using a data structure

You could check for every position i you come by as you jump from node to node, if any of the previous i-2 nodes' next pointer points to you. If there is a cycle, one will point to you.

suppose there is 'value' field in each node of linked list other that ther 'next node pointer'
as you traverse the list .. make the value field -1 or something like MAX_INT.... keep doing it either list ends or you see MAX_INT again...
